Step 6: Drain the Proctorline exam queue before cutover. Pause intake, wait for in-flight proctoring sessions to flush, confirm queue depth is zero in the Lanternview dashboard. Then push the new consumer build to the standby pool. The push must be signed; verify against the key below.

deploy key for tawef-fahaf: bky13_g3HEideuTscRu

REVIEW-882: Env misconfig in the Echowing audio-guide app. The Marbleton Gallery pilot build shipped with the prod narration CDN but the sandbox auth service, so tours fail to unlock after purchase. The PR swaps NARRATION_CDN_HOST back to sandbox and removes the hardcoded fallback in TourLoader.kt. Please check that no other env keys were copied from prod during the hotfix. One more change needed before merge: the sandbox unlock credential must be set, with the entry appearing immediately after this line.

vault entry, fadup-tagag: RELAY_SECRET8=2fd92179

## Who to Contact: Legacy ORM Refactor (Project Tanglewire)

Quick note for the sync: the old Burrowmap ORM layer is being carved up module by module. If your change touches entity mappings, lazy-loading hacks, or the session cache, don't merge without a review from the Tanglewire crew — they know where the bodies are buried. Questions, migration timelines, or "is this table safe to touch" requests go here.

alerts address for kafof-bagag: kasael@olvarqdyn.corp